The Canon EOS Rebel T7 is a solid entry-level DSLR camera that caters well to beginner photographers and those looking to step up from smartphone photography. With its 24.1 Megapixel APS-C CMOS sensor, it captures sharp images with decent detail, making it suitable for everything from casual family photos to beginner landscape shots. The ISO range of 100-6400 (expandable to 12800) allows for versatility in various lighting conditions, although performance at higher ISO settings might introduce some noise.
One of the standout features of the T7 is its built-in Wi-Fi and NFC capabilities, which make sharing photos easy and convenient. The camera's 9-point autofocus system is straightforward, enabling users to focus on subjects effectively, though professional photographers may find it a bit limiting compared to models with more advanced autofocus systems.
The optical viewfinder provides about 95% coverage, which is standard for cameras in this class, but it may present some challenges in precise framing. The camera supports Full HD video, which is great for casual video recording, but it does lack 4K capability, which might be a drawback for those wanting to create high-resolution video content. In terms of build quality, the T7 feels sturdy, yet it remains lightweight and easy to handle, making it a good choice for extended shooting sessions. Lens compatibility is also a strength, as it accepts a wide variety of Canon EF lenses, offering flexibility for future upgrades.

The Nikon D3200 is a solid entry-level DSLR that suits beginners and casual photographers looking to get serious about photography. Its 24.2-megapixel CMOS sensor delivers good image quality with plenty of detail, making it great for printing photos or cropping without losing sharpness. The ISO range of 100 to 6400 (expandable to 12,800) allows for decent performance in various lighting conditions, though it may start to show noise in very low light. The autofocus system includes 11 points with 3D tracking, which is helpful for keeping moving subjects in focus, but it’s not as advanced as more expensive models. Shooting at 4 frames per second is sufficient for capturing some action shots but may not meet the needs of fast-paced sports photography. Video capabilities are basic but functional for casual HD recording.
Build quality and ergonomics are comfortable for beginners, with a lightweight design that makes it easy to carry around. The included 18-55mm and 55-200mm VR lenses offer versatile zoom ranges for everyday shooting, from wide-angle to telephoto, and feature vibration reduction to help steady shots. The camera uses Nikon F-mount lenses, providing access to a wide variety of additional lenses as you grow your skills.
Though it is not the most advanced DSLR on the market, the Nikon D3200 provides a strong combination of image quality, ease of use, and value. This makes it a good pick for those new to DSLRs or hobby photographers who want a reliable camera without a steep learning curve.

The Canon EOS 5D Mark IV is a full-frame DSLR that stands out for its impressive 30.4-megapixel sensor, delivering sharp images even in low-light conditions thanks to its ISO range of 100-32,000, which can be expanded to 50-102,400. This camera is particularly appealing for content creators and serious photographers who value video capabilities, as it can shoot 4K video at 30 or 24 frames per second and offers various other video resolutions and frame rates. Its fast DIGIC 6+ image processor enhances performance, allowing up to 7 frames per second continuous shooting, ideal for capturing action shots.
One of the notable strengths is its advanced autofocus system, featuring 61 autofocus points with Dual Pixel CMOS AF, which allows for smooth focus transitions in both video and still photography. The camera also includes a touch-sensitive LCD screen, facilitating easier navigation and focus selection.
There are some drawbacks to consider. While it’s built to last, the camera body is relatively heavier compared to some other models, which might be a concern for those looking for portability. Additionally, the absence of in-body image stabilization could limit handheld shooting options, especially under challenging conditions. This camera is designed for more serious photography and videography, which might come with a steeper learning curve for beginners. The camera's lens compatibility with the Canon EF and EF-S series opens a wide range of shooting possibilities, making it a versatile choice for various photography styles. With its robust feature set and excellent image quality, the Canon EOS 5D Mark IV is particularly well-suited for professional photographers and videographers looking to elevate their craft.
